Technology Behind the Wheel
Every live roulette game blends hardware and software. HD cameras record each spin and send data to a central server that synchronizes the view for thousands of players. The server calculates outcomes using physics simulation and RNGs, safeguarding against manipulation.
Latency can break immersion, so operators place edge servers close to their main user bases, trimming lag to under 50 ms. Adaptive bitrate streaming ensures smooth playback even on slower connections, preserving the feel of a real casino.
Player Experience
Live roulette is a social event. Players place bets through intuitive interfaces – touchscreen or keyboard – and watch the dealer announce results. Chat lets them talk to the dealer and other players, creating a community vibe missing from static RNG games.
Some platforms offer multiple tables, letting a player manage several roulettes at once, a strategy echoing high‑roller sessions in Las Vegas. Others add side bets like “High/Low” or “Odd/Even,” adding layers of strategy. Real‑time dealer commentary keeps engagement high.

Responsible Gaming
Delaware’s licensing requires robust responsible‑gaming tools. Players can set deposit limits, loss limits, and timeouts. Self‑exclusion lets users block themselves from play for chosen periods. Real‑time monitoring flags unusual betting patterns for quick intervention.
